Role Description

As the Manager of State Government Relations, you will be a vital part of executing our government affairs strategies at the state level. In this dynamic role, you’ll monitor and analyze regulatory and legislative developments across targeted states, keeping internal stakeholders informed about emerging issues and their potential business implications. You'll play an active role in translating policy changes into actionable insights and contribute to the development of strategies that guide our thoughtful policy engagement. Working closely with internal teams, you’ll help communicate the impact of proposed regulations, ensuring the organization’s voice is heard in the policymaking process. This position reports directly to the SVP of Government Relations.

  • This is a REMOTE position.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

  • Legislative Monitoring and Analysis:
    • Monitor and analyze legislation, regulations, emerging issues, and industry trends that could impact the organization.
    • Prepare/share legislative updates for senior leadership and key internal stakeholders.
  • Advocacy and Relationship Development:
    • Develop and maintain relationships with key government officials as well as industry colleagues, association staff, and retained lobbyists/consultants.
    • Represent company externally, including participation in state association meetings and advocacy days, hearings and other public forums, and as needed, helping to coordinate legislative meetings, briefings and related activities.
  • Policy Development and Strategy:
    • Assist with research and analysis of existing, emerging, and historical public policy issues collaborating with and serving as advisor to internal stakeholders to determine business impact and to develop strategic plans to manage the issue both externally and internally, anticipating and projecting trends, developments, threats, and opportunities.
    • Draft policy papers, legislative proposals, and public comments.
  • Communication and Reporting:
    • Manage communication related to government affairs, including newsletters and social media updates.
  • Government Relations Organization and Compliance:
    • Manage compliance with lobbying disclosure requirements and ethics regulations.
    • Maintain accurate records of lobbying activities and expenses.
